If you can remember back to the early 1980s and the smoke-filled arcades of the era, then you will no doubt remember the draw of the laserdisc crowd pleasers from the Bluth Group - the iconic Dragon's Lair and Space Ace. Well, now you can play those games, along with Dragon's Lair II: Time Warp on Xbox One, thanks to the arrival of the Dragon's Lair Trilogy.
